Assume that between 2007 and​ 2010, 'messaging' became increasingly popular. The number of messages​ (in thousands) reported by a microblogging company can be modeled by T(x)=16,879x-119,921​, where x is the number of years after 2000.
a. What is the slope of the graph of this​ function?
b. Interpret the slope as a rate of change.
A. From 2007 to​ 2010, the number of messages decreased by 16,879 thousand per year.

B. From 2007 to​ 2010, the number of messages decreased by 119,921 thousand per year.

C. From 2007 to​ 2010, the number of messages increased by 16,879 thousand per year.

D. From 2007 to​ 2010, the number of messages increased by 119,921 thousand per year.

Respuesta :

The slope of the graph of this function by comparison with the slope-intercept equation of a straight line; as in the task content can be determined as; 16,879.

The interpretation of the slope as a rate of change is that from 2000 to 2001, the number of messages increased by 16,879.

What is slope?

The slope of a relation, most particularly a linear relationship is the rate of change of its dependent variable with respect to its independent variable.
